Why Proper Window Hinge Functionality Matters

Properly functioning window hinges guarantee that windows open and close smoothly while offering the necessary security and insulation. When hinges are harmed, the following concerns may occur:

  • Increased energy costs: Damaged hinges can trigger windows to end up being misaligned, leading to drafts and reduced insulation.
  • Security threats: Non-functional windows can posture a security risk, as they may be much easier to get into.
  • Aesthetic damage: Misaligned or broken windows diminish the total look of a building and can affect its marketability.
  • Possible security threats: Loose or broken hinges can cause windows to fall unexpectedly, presenting a considerable risk to anybody nearby.

Common Types of Window Hinges

Before diving into repair procedures, it's important to comprehend the kinds of window hinges frequently utilized in business settings.

Kind of HingeDescriptionApplications
Butt Hinges2 plates with a pin in the middle.Many commercial windows
Piano HingesA continuous hinge that runs the whole length.Large windows or doors
Concealed HingesHidden from view when the window is closed.Modern aesthetic windows
Moving HingesHinges that facilitate moving windows.Moving glass doors or windows

Signs Your Commercial Window Hinges Need Repair

Being able to identify problems with window hinges early can save time and resources in the long run. Here are several signs that indicate your window hinges may require repair:

  1. Difficulty Opening/Closing: The window feels heavy or will not open efficiently.
  2. Visible Rust or Corrosion: Damaged hinges frequently reveal signs of rust.
  3. Misalignment: The window does not sit appropriately in the frame.
  4. Noticeable Wear: Cracks, flexes, or other types of physical damage to the hinge itself.
  5. Unusual Noises: Creaking or grinding sounds when running the window.

Actions for Repairing Window Hinges

If you recognize any of the above problems, it's important to address them promptly. Here's a detailed guide on how to repair business window hinges:

1. Collect Necessary Tools and Materials

Before beginning the repair procedure, make certain you have actually all the required tools and products useful:

ToolsProducts
ScrewdriverReplacement hinges
HammerLubing oil
Cleaning up brushRust cleaner (if essential)
Safety gogglesNew screws (if needed)

2. Check the Hinges

Begin by analyzing the hinges thoroughly. Search for any indications of wear, rust, or damage. If the hinges are severely rusted, you may need to replace them completely.

3. Eliminate the Window

If needed, loosen the window frame to take it out. Be cautious and ensure the window is securely supported while eliminating.

4. Clean the Hinges

Utilize a cleaning brush to get rid of any dirt and debris. For  website , a rust cleaner can be effective. Once clean, apply lubricating oil to boost performance.

5. Repair or Replace

  • If hinges are simply misaligned, change them until they function smoothly.
  • If the hinges are bent or broken, replace them with brand-new ones. Guarantee you select hinges that are suitable with your window type.

6. Reinstall the Window

After repairing or changing the hinges, reinstall the window in the frame. Ensure it lines up effectively and opens and closes smoothly.

7. Last Inspection

Conduct a final inspection to guarantee that everything is working properly. Look for any remaining problems that may interfere with the window's operation.

Often Asked Questions

Q1: How typically should business window hinges be checked?

Response: It is recommended to inspect business window hinges bi-annually or quarterly, particularly in high-use environments.

Q2: Can I repair the hinges myself?

Response: Yes, if you have the right tools and skills, you can undertake hinge repair work. However, for comprehensive damage, hiring an expert is recommended.

Q3: What type of hinge is best for commercial windows?

Response: Butt hinges and concealed hinges are typically chosen in commercial settings for their durability and visual appeal.

Q4: What is the average cost of hinge repair?

Answer: Costs can vary extensively based upon the degree of the damage, the kind of hinges, and labor costs. Usually, hinge repair ranges from ₤ 50 to ₤ 200 per window.

Q5: What are some preventative procedures to preserve window hinges?

Response: Regular evaluations, lubrication, and prompt repairs can help maintain window hinges and extend their life expectancy.
